Chitra was the Veteran actress of the Hindi film industry. She was a prominent B-grade film actress of the 50s and 60s. Chitra's real name was Afsar Unisa Begum. She was born in Hyderabad in a Muslim family. She initiated his career from the film 'Maan' in 1954. She performed in numerous Hindi films of the 1950s, including 'Zindagi Ke Mele', which was directed by VK Lal. She also acted in the film 'Zimbo' which was India's first colored film.

The veteran actress who contributed a lot to the film industry is no longer between us. She died on 11th January 2006 after his prolonged illness. After her death, her memories have been preserved by her alive husband.
